Bees boss Martin Allen looks for Crewe boost

Boss Martin Allen will hope for a much-needed win in his first home game back in charge of Barnet against Crewe.

This is Allen’s fifth spell at the rock-bottom Bees, who are now without a win in four games and seven points from safety.

Goalkeeper Jamie Stephens remains sidelined (knee) so Craig Ross, who featured in the Bees’ 2-0 defeat at leaders Luton, is likely to continue between the posts.

Defender Richard Brindley and forward Jean-Louis Akpa-Akpro return from injuries, while Harry Taylor (broken metatarsal), Elliott Johnson and Dave Tarpey (knee) remain long-term absentees.

Crewe manager David Artell has a number of injury concerns for the trip.

Skipper Chris Dagnall and James Jones continue their return to fitness, both featuring in the second half of the 2-1 win at Newport last Saturday.

Striker Shaun Miller and full-backs Jamie Sterry and Zoumana Bakayogo also have niggling injuries.

The Alex are currently 17th in the table, nine points above the relegation zone.
